It is quite important to examine the neuropathology of large numbers of brains from non‐demented as well as demented subjects to elucidate the pathogenesis of dementia. Such a study, “power neuropathology” reveals the temporal profile of the disease, and results in the development of the treatment and the prevention of dementia.
